Competitive Keywords

Choosing competitive keywords mean that you’re about to show your muscles to the Top 10 websites on the SERP. It’s quite a difficult job because you’re targeting 3 paid searches websites as well and 7 top brands but it’s not impossible.

You’ll need to get quality backlinks from the best in the businesses, improve the content, increase the ratings of your domain, and making all 200+ SEO factors come into play to outsmart your competitors.

If you’re a brand that has a good budget to beat the competition out, then you can go for the competitive keywords because the more money you have the more chances you’ve to get on the top of the search engines.

The competition score of any keyword can be analyzed through different tools and after analyzing everything, you’d get to know the difficulty level of the competitive keywords. We would recommend you Ubbersuggest because it’s free with immense features.

The following are the factors that digital marketers look for when choosing competitive keywords research for PPC.

  • How many and which websites are targeting the keywords
  • The Domain Authority of all the websites targeting it
  • The number of links that each keyword is getting
  • The average bid price for the keywords in Google Adwords

So, you have to look for these things when targeting competitive keywords.

Start with focusing on your brand name

Start focusing on the core terms that your business is selling out or featuring.

You need to sit down and write down all the sets of terms that you think your website is all about. Probably you’re going to end up containing 100-150 terms.

Now you need to break down the following things into your spreadsheet:

  • Small business accounting
  • Expenses
  • Tax Returns
  • Receipts
  • Invoicing

Now you need to look for a great tool that provides keyword research such as Ahrefs, Moz and SEMRUSH in order to check the search volumes and competition of the terms you’ve extracted related to your business.

Short down the list and you’re done.

Use Google Suggest

So, you want to add more keywords to your website? Google suggest is here to help you.

For example, you’re targeting a keyword “Digital Marketing” but you want to have related keywords as well. To get the related keywords with the same competition, you need to scroll down at the end of the Google page and you’re going to see Google Keywords Suggestion that you can target. Use Google Trends

Google trend is the best place to get the keywords. You’ll get to know the trending keywords and then complete your research on them.

Find your main keyword in the Google trends, and you’ll be shown different keywords with monthly/yearly searches.

Head towards your competitor’s website, choose the keywords they are targeting, put them in the Google trends, and you’ll get to know the graph of how people are reacting to these keywords.
